[Feature Request] Adjustable font/text size in Buzz Desktop (Linux)

Description

Running Buzz Desktop on Linux (Ubuntu, Tauri build) — there doesn't appear to be a way to adjust the base font/text size in the chat view. Searched existing issues for "font size", "zoom", "text size", and "accessibility" and didn't find an existing request.

This would help readability, especially on high-DPI or unusually-scaled Linux displays where the default size doesn't always match the host desktop environment's own scaling setting.

Requesting a font-size preference (or standard zoom in/out, e.g. Ctrl+/Ctrl-) in Settings, similar to what most Electron/Tauri chat apps offer.
